Signs of a Good Slogans for Leadership

Leadership slogans have the power to withstand the test of time. Slogans are memorable. A durable slogan will keep your image and essence in the eyes of your followers. When a follower encounters a test, they will take the time to question how you might address the situation they are facing.

The best slogans connect with individuals through imagery. These images are clear to the follower. The follower connects the slogan for leader with a previous experience. The leader connects with these experiences by generating an emotional response.

Followers believe what you the leader is saying. Untruthful slogans will break the bond with the follower. Followers expect to hear the truth from their leaders.

A good slogan is to the point. Individuals are less likely to remember a slogan that is lengthy. Meanwhile, adoptable slogans should have very few extra words. Arrive at the purpose of the slogan quickly.

Good leadership slogans are particular; they call upon words or a combination of words that are unique. Think of a leader that is important to you. This individual has a voice that is unlike others. They understand how to utilize the tone in their voice to emphasis important elements of their message.

Writing leadership slogans boils down to three steps:

  1. Identify your main goal.
  2. Find a unique selling point.
  3. Combine your main goals and unique selling point to arrive at a memorable slogan.

Main Goals

Identifying your main goal begins with being truthful about one’s self. You may need to brainstorm and list your goals initially. Once you create your list of goals you can search for themes.

Unique Selling Point

Your unique selling point is the differentiating factor between you and others. Leverage the unique you. What do people remember about you? What is a skill or attribute that you possess that other leaders do not? Why are you choosing not to follow someone else? What is a benefit that you can offer that is not available to others? These questions will help you to arrive at your unique selling point.

When considering how to combine the previous steps look toward structural devices. Mnemonics, rhymes, and poetry are all devices that can generate a slogan for leader with flow. Leaders slogans with flow will be easier to remember.

If these two structural devices are not agreeing with you, one might try humor. Humor can occur in the form of puns, hyperbole, and similes can all be cute and playful.

Call upon ideas that help you establish an emotional connection that is warm and inviting. How the words make you feel?

According to Vinod Srinivas, there are 13 steps to being funny. Following these steps will allow you deliver catchy leadership slogans.

  1. Positive thinking

Remember the goal of delivering funny leadership slogans is a laugh and relieving tension.  This requires the leader to think positively.  You need to find opportunity in a situation where others may not.

  1. Smile and laugh

Individuals enjoy spending time with those they like.  Others are more apt to listen when they have a connection with the other person.  Building this relationship starts with a smile and a welcoming laugh.

  1. Social reflection

You are the average of the ten people whom you are around the most.  Choose your social circle wisely.  If you want to be funny, surround yourself with friendly people.  Your friends serve as a mirror to your soul.

  1. Find your inspiration

The inspiration for slogans can come from any source.  Books and movies are examples of sources that offer inspiration.  Choosing slogans from current events can resonate stronger with your audience.  Keep your ears open.

  1. Mischievous

Individuals who follow the rules are not likely to find inspiration.  Funny people tend to live on the edge between friendliness and mischievous.  Funny people seek fresh perspectives.

  1. Confident

The delivery of funny leadership slogans may fall flat.  You need to be confident and risk failure.  When catchy leadership slogans fail to hit home, you must have the confidence to be willing to try again at a later time.

  1. Spontaneity

Spontaneity is the result of thinking outside the box.  You need to examine situations from multiple perspectives and help others connect the dots.  Funny people are not always serious.

  1. Plan ahead

Delivery of funny leadership slogans demands that you have some ready in you back pocket.  Memorize some catchy leadership slogans that you can use.  Comedians have a routine, and they readily practice this routine to improve their performance.

  1. Reflection

After you deliver catchy leadership slogans take a moment to allow others to reflect.  If you move past the delivery to quick others may not appreciate their words.  Your spontaneity may catch individuals off guard.  Pause and provide others with a moment to process your words.

  1. Enjoy the moment

Successful delivery of funny leadership slogans over time will lead to expectations.  You will begin to develop a reputation for being funny.  Sometimes you just need to smile and nod or laugh aloud.  Others will attempt to think about your mental processes.  People might anticipate a smart retort but providing one may not always be necessary.

  1. Pay attention

Listen to the people in the conversation.  You can often use their words in a different light.  Using another’s words provides a level of levity others can appreciate.

  1. Knowledgeable

Humorists have knowledge about the world around them.  Use the knowledge of your environment to your advantage.  Your context helps you to deliver catchy leadership slogans that are sure to impress.

  1. Don’t force it

The goal is to have fun and remove the tension.  Forcing a square peg into a round hole does not always work.  You need to be natural and true to yourself.  At the end of the day, you need to be comfortable in your skin.
